php工程师要学什么内容(php工程师)

了解基础语言和常用框架

PHP作为一门脚本语言,需要PHP工程师掌握语言基础。比如,掌握语言的基本语法、函数的使用、面向对象编程等。此外,工程师还需要了解PHP的一些常用框架,例如Laravel、CodeIgniter、Yii等。这些框架在一定程度上可以减少编程难度,提高开发效率。并且,通过学习不同框架的设计思路和开发模式,有助于提高工程师的综合开发能力和职业发展方向。

熟悉前端技术和数据库

作为Web开发领域的一员,PHP工程师需要对前端技术有一定的了解。熟悉常用的HTML、CSS、Javascript等技术,了解常见的前端框架(如Vue.js、React)和组件库(如bootstrap)。同时,PHP工程师还需要能够串联前后端,掌握至少一种前后端分离的技术。比如,学习一些基于JSON数据格式的前后端框架:React+Redux、Vue+VueX等,或者通过RESTful API接口来实现前后端分离。

此外,PHP工程师还需要掌握一定的数据库技术,比如MySQL、Oracle、PostgreSQL等。了解数据库的基本操作、优化策略,还需掌握如何使用ORM框架(如Eloquent、Doctrine等)或者其他数据访问层组件(如PDO)。只有熟练掌握数据库,才能在实际开发中更好地处理海量数据和复杂查询等。

良好的编码习惯和工作流程

编码习惯和工作流程对开发工作尤为重要。PHP工程师需要遵循一些良好的编码规范,如编写有意义的函数名和变量名、选择适合的编码风格、规范代码注释等。良好的编码习惯有助于架构清晰、代码逻辑清晰,减少出错概率,提高代码可维护性。

除此之外,在项目开发过程中,PHP工程师还需要掌握合理的工作流程。如项目管理的合理、分工分配的合理、代码版本控制和文档记录等。通过合理的工作流程,可以确保开发的顺利进行,提高项目的质量和效率。

本文来自投稿,不代表亲测学习网立场,如若转载,请注明出处:https://www.qince.net/php-2wj.html

郑重声明:

本站所有内容均由互联网收集整理、网友上传,并且以计算机技术研究交流为目的,仅供大家参考、学习,不存在任何商业目的与商业用途。 若您需要商业运营或用于其他商业活动,请您购买正版授权并合法使用。

我们不承担任何技术及版权问题,且不对任何资源负法律责任。

如遇到资源无法下载,请点击这里失效报错。失效报错提交后记得查看你的留言信息,24小时之内反馈信息。

如有侵犯您的版权,请给我们私信,我们会尽快处理,并诚恳的向你道歉!

(0)
上一篇 2023年5月3日 上午7:51
下一篇 2023年5月3日 上午7:52

猜你喜欢